Потеря важного файла Microsoft Excel — одна из самых стрессовых ситуаций для бухгалтеров, аналитиков и менеджеров. Według статистики, 68% пользователей хотя бы раз сталкивались с удалением или повреждением таблиц, содержащих критичные данные: от финансовых отчётов до клиентских баз. Причины варьируются от случайного нажатия Shift+Delete до системных сбоев, вирусов или неправильного закрытия программы. К счастью, в 90% случаев исходный файл можно восстановить — полностью или частично.
Эта статья охватывает все актуальные методы восстановления .xlsx и .xls файлов, включая встроенные инструменты Excel, системные функции Windows/MacOS, сторонние утилиты и онлайн-сервисы. Мы разберём не только стандартные сценарии (например, восстановление из корзины), но и сложные случаи: когда файл перезаписан, повреждён при сохранении или удалён месяцы назад. Особое внимание уделено восстановлению формул и связей между листами — самой уязвимой части Excel-документов при сбоях.
1. Проверка корзины и временных папок системы
Первый и самый очевидный шаг — поиск файла в корзине (Recycle Bin в Windows или Trash на Mac). Однако даже здесь есть нюансы:
- 🔍 Фильтрация по дате: Отсортируйте содержимое корзины по дате удаления — это ускорит поиск, если вы помните примерное время инцидента.
- 📁 Скрытые файлы: Включите отображение скрытых элементов в проводнике (
Вид → Скрытые элементы), так как временные копии Excel могут храниться в папках вродеAppData\Local\Temp. - 🔄 Восстановление из резервных копий: В Windows 10/11 проверьте папку
FileHistory(если функция была включена) по путиC:\Users\ИмяПользователя\AppData\Local\Microsoft\Windows\FileHistory.
Если файл найден, восстановите его стандартным способом (правый клик → Восстановить). Если корзина очищена, переходите к следующему методу. Важно: не сохраняйте новые файлы на диск, где находился удалённый Excel — это уменьшает шансы на успешное восстановление.
2. Автовосстановление и временные файлы Excel
Microsoft Excel автоматически создаёт временные копии документов во время работы. Эти файлы имеют расширение .tmp или .xar и хранятся в скрытых папках. Чтобы их найти:
- Откройте проводник и введите в адресной строке:
%LocalAppData%\Microsoft\Office\UnsavedFilesЗдесь хранятся несохранённые документы после аварийного закрытия.
- Проверьте папку с временными файлами:
C:\Users\ИмяПользователя\AppData\Roaming\Microsoft\Excel\Ищите файлы с именами вроде
~$Book1.xlsилиAutoRecover save of....
Для открытия временных файлов:
- Переименуйте расширение с .tmp на .xlsx.
- Откройте Excel →
Файл → Открыть → Обзор→ выберите тип файловВсе файлы (.)и укажите путь к временной копии.
Искать в UnsavedFiles|Просмотреть папку Roaming\Microsoft\Excel|Переименовать .tmp в .xlsx|Открыть через "Все файлы" в Excel-->
⚠️ Внимание: Временные файлы содержат только последнюю автосохранённую версию (по умолчанию каждые 10 минут). Если вы работали над документом дольше этого времени, часть данных может отсутствовать.
3. Восстановление предыдущих версий файла (Windows)
Функция "Предыдущие версии" в Windows позволяет вернуть файл к состоянию на определённую дату, даже если он был перезаписан или удалён. Это работает благодаря точкам восстановления системы или истории файлов (File History).
Инструкция:
- Перейдите в папку, где находился исходный файл.
- Кликните правой кнопкой по пустому месту →
Свойства → Предыдущие версии. - Выберите нужную дату из списка и нажмите
Восстановить.
| Метод | Условия работы | Ограничения |
|---|---|---|
| Точки восстановления | Функция должна быть включена в настройках системы | Восстанавливает только системные файлы по умолчанию (нужно настраивать вручную) |
| File History | Требует предварительного включения и настройки резервного копирования | Хранит версии только для выбранных папок |
| OneDrive | Файл должен синхронизироваться с облаком | Ограниченный срок хранения версий (30 дней в бесплатной версии) |
Если предыдущие версии отсутствуют, проверьте настройки Защиты системы (Панель управления → Система → Защита системы). Возможно, функция была отключена.
4. Использование сторонних утилит для восстановления
Когда встроенные методы не помогают, на помощь приходят специализированные программы. Они сканируют диск на уровне секторов и восстанавливают удалённые файлы, даже если корзина очищена. Лучшие инструменты для Excel:
- 🛠️ Recuva (бесплатная): Простой интерфейс, поддерживает восстановление .xlsx и .xls, глубокое сканирование.
- 💾 EaseUS Data Recovery: Восстанавливает файлы после форматирования диска, поддерживает превью перед сохранением.
- 🔧 Stellar Phoenix Excel Repair: Специализируется на повреждённых файлах Excel, восстанавливает формулы и макросы.
- 📊 Disk Drill: Поддерживает восстановление с внешних носителей (флешки, SSD), сохраняет структуру папок.
Алгоритм работы с программами:
- Установите утилиту на другой диск (не тот, где находился удалённый файл).
- Выберите диск для сканирования и укажите формат
XLS/XLSX. - После сканирования отфильтруйте результаты по размеру (исходный файл Excel редко бывает меньше 10 КБ).
- Просмотрите содержимое файла в превью и сохраните на другой носитель.
⚠️ Внимание: Бесплатные версии программ часто ограничивают объём восстанавливаемых данных (например, до 1 ГБ). Для больших файлов потребуется покупка лицензии (от 500 до 3000 рублей).
Как увеличить шансы успешного восстановления?
1. Минимизируйте активность на диске: Каждая новая запись (установка программ, скачивание файлов) может перезаписать секторы с удалёнными данными.
2. Используйте SSD осторожно: На твердотельных накопителях функция TRIM быстро очищает удалённые данные, поэтому шансы на восстановление ниже, чем на HDD.
3. Сканируйте в режиме "Глубокий анализ": Это занимает больше времени (до нескольких часов), но увеличивает вероятность нахождения фрагментов файла.
4. Проверяйте несколько утилит: Разные программы используют различные алгоритмы восстановления — то, что не нашла одна, может обнаружить другая.
5. Онлайн-сервисы для восстановления повреждённых файлов
Если файл Excel открывается, но выдаёт ошибки (например, "Excel не может открыть файл, так как формат или расширение файла недопустимы"), помогут онлайн-инструменты. Они анализируют структуру документа и восстанавливают повреждённые элементы. Популярные сервисы:
- 🌐 Online2PDF: Бесплатно восстанавливает файлы до 100 МБ, поддерживает .xlsx и .xls.
- 🔗 OfficeRecovery Online: Платный сервис (от $20), восстанавливает формулы, диаграммы и сводные таблицы.
- 📈 Recovery Toolbox Online: Анализирует повреждённые книги, показывает предварительный результат.
Как пользоваться:
- Загрузите повреждённый файл на сайт сервиса.
- Дождитесь анализа (может занять от 5 до 30 минут в зависимости от размера).
- Скачайте восстановленную версию. Обратите внимание на структуру данных — иногда сервисы "сплющивают" многоуровневые таблицы в один лист.
⚠️ Внимание: Онлайн-сервисы требуют загрузки файла на сторонний сервер. Не используйте их для документов с конфиденциальной информацией (например, бухгалтерские отчёты или базы клиентов). Для таких случаев лучше воспользоваться офлайн-утилитами.
6. Ручной ремонт файла через XML-редактор
Файлы .xlsx на самом деле представляют собой ZIP-архивы с XML-данными. Если Excel отказывается открывать документ, можно попробовать исправить его вручную:
- Переименуйте файл с
document.xlsxнаdocument.zip. - Разархивируйте его с помощью WinRAR или 7-Zip.
- Откройте папку
xl\worksheets— здесь хранятся данные каждого листа в формате .xml. - Найдите повреждённый файл (обычно это
sheet1.xml) и откройте его в блокноте или Notepad++. - Ищите ошибки вроде битых тегов (
<row>без закрывающего тега) или некорректных ссылок на ячейки (например,A1#REF!). - Исправьте ошибки, сохраните файл и заново запакуйте папку в ZIP, затем переименуйте обратно в .xlsx.
Этот метод требует знания структуры XML и подходит только для опытных пользователей. Для упрощения задачи можно сравнить повреждённый sheet1.xml с рабочим файлом из другой книги Excel.
7. Восстановление из резервных копий облачных сервисов
Если файл хранился в OneDrive, Google Диск или Dropbox, проверьте историю версий:
- ☁️ OneDrive:
- Перейдите на сайт OneDrive.
- Найдите файл → кликните правой кнопкой →
Версии. - Выберите нужную версию и нажмите
Восстановить.
- Откройте файл в Google Таблицах.
- Нажмите
Файл → История версий → Посмотреть историю версий. - Выберите дату и нажмите
Восстановить эту версию.
В Dropbox история версий доступна в веб-интерфейсе: кликните по файлу → значок часов (Версии) → выберите дату. Бесплатные аккаунты хранят версии 30 дней, платные — до 180 дней.
Если файл синхронизировался с облаком, но был удалён и там, проверьте корзину облачного сервиса (в OneDrive она очищается через 30 дней, в Google Диск — через 60).
8. Профилактика потерь: как избежать проблем в будущем
Лучший способ восстановить файл — не потерять его. Следующие меры предосторожности сэкономят часы работы:
- 🔄 Настройте автосохранение: В Excel перейдите в
Файл → Параметры → Сохранениеи установите интервал автосохранения в 5–10 минут. Активируйте опциюСохранять последнюю автосохранённую версию при закрытии без сохранения. - ☁️ Облачное резервное копирование: Используйте OneDrive или Google Диск для автоматической синхронизации важных файлов. Включите
Файл по запросув OneDrive, чтобы экономить место на диске. - 💾 Локальные бэкапы: Регулярно копируйте критичные файлы на внешний накопитель или второй жёсткий диск. Для автоматизации подойдёт Cobian Backup (бесплатно) или Acronis True Image.
- 📌 Версионность в имени файла: Сохраняйте копии с датой в названии (например,
Отчёт_2026-05-15.xlsx). Это поможет откатиться к рабочей версии, если текущая повреждена. - Открыть файл в LibreOffice Calc — иногда он корректно интерпретирует битые ссылки.
- Скопировать данные в новый файл Excel (
Главная → Буфер обмена → Копировать → Специальная вставка → Значения). - Использовать Stellar Phoenix Excel Repair — программа специализируется на восстановлении формул.
⚠️ Внимание: Если вы работаете с макросами (.xlsm), обязательно сохраняйте отдельную копию без макросов (.xlsx). Повреждение VBA-кода — одна из самых частых причин потери функциональности файла.
FAQ: Частые вопросы по восстановлению Excel
Можно ли восстановить файл Excel, если он был удалён месяц назад?
Да, но шансы зависят от активности на диске. Если диск не перезаписывался (не устанавливались программы, не скачивались большие файлы), специализированные утилиты вроде EaseUS или R-Studio могут найти фрагменты файла. На SSD шансы ниже из-за функции TRIM. Для максимального результата сканируйте диск в режиме Глубокий анализ и ищите файлы по сигнатурам (.xlsx имеет уникальные маркеры).
Excel открывает файл, но все формулы заменены на #REF! или #VALUE!. Как исправить?
Эта ошибка возникает при повреждении ссылок на ячейки или листы. Попробуйте:
Если ошибка появляется после обновления Excel, откатите программу до предыдущей версии через Панель управления → Программы → Программы и компоненты.
Как восстановить файл, если Excel выдаёт ошибку "Недостаточно памяти"?
Эта ошибка связана с повреждением структуры файла или переполнением буфера. Решения:
- Откройте Excel в безопасном режиме (удерживайте
Ctrlпри запуске). - Попробуйте открыть файл на другом компьютере с большим объёмом ОЗУ.
- Разархивируйте .xlsx как ZIP (см. раздел 6) и удалите лишние данные из папок
xl\mediaилиxl\drawings(там могут храниться тяжёлые изображения). - Используйте OpenOffice Calc — он менее требователен к памяти.
Можно ли восстановить пароль от защищённого файла Excel?
Если вы забыли пароль, варианты ограничены:
- Для .xlsx: Переименуйте файл в .zip, откройте
xl\workbook.xmlи удалите тег<workbookProtection>. Это снимет защиту листа, но не книги. - Для .xls (старый формат): Используйте утилиты вроде Elcomsoft Advanced Office Password Recovery (платная) или PassFab for Excel.
- Если файл синхронизировался с OneDrive, проверьте предыдущие версии — возможно, пароль был добавлен позже.
⚠️ Внимание: Взлом паролей может нарушать лицензионное соглашение Microsoft. Используйте эти методы только для своих файлов.
Что делать, если восстановился файл, но без форматирования и диаграмм?
Это типичная проблема при восстановлении из временных файлов или после ручного ремонта XML. Чтобы вернуть форматирование:
- Сравните восстановленный файл с резервной копией (если есть) через
Вид → Сравнитьв Excel. - Используйте
Условное форматирование → Управление правилами, чтобы восстановить цвета и стили. - Для диаграмм: скопируйте данные на новый лист и создайте диаграммы заново (исходные настройки вернуть невозможно).
Если файл критически важен, обратитесь в службу поддержки Microsoft с описанием проблемы — они могут предоставить инструменты для глубокого восстановления.